CARV SVM Chain is an AI-driven infrastructure that enhances the capabilities of the Solana Virtual Machine (SVM) by integrating it with the Ethereum network. This combination leverages Solana's scalability alongside Ethereum's robust security features. The SVM Chain also empowers native AI agents to autonomously manage and interact with data from start to finish. To ensure privacy, it utilizes zero-knowledge technology and trusted execution environments (TEEs).

Conflux makes it easier to transfer valuable assets by making the process quick, effective, free of network congestion, and with low transaction costs. The platform is based on the Tree-Graph consensus mechanism, and it combines Proof-of-Work (PoW) and Proof-of-Stake (PoS) algorithms to achieve consensus. The protocol uses Turing-complete smart contracts written in Solidity, just like those on Ethereum, and is compatible with the EVM (Ethereum Virtual Machine).
